CSS Houdini is a W3C effort (that Mozilla is participating in and contributing to) to define lower-level CSS APIs for authors to understand, recreate, and extend highlevel CSS authoring features.
See CSS-TAG Houdini Task Force (CSS Houdini) home page for more details and an overview of CSS Houdini work in progress.
